Ambassa

Ambassa is a Town and Subdivision in Dhalai District of Tripura. In India, a subdivision is a sub-division of a district that is responsible for the administration and revenue collection of a particular area within the district. It is an important part of the local governance structure, and plays a crucial role in the development and administration of its local community.

According to Census 2011, the sub-district code of Ambassa Block (CD) is 01951. The total area of Ambassa Subdivision is 533 km². Ambassa has a sex ratio of approximately 947 females per 1,000 males.

Population of Ambassa Subdivision

The population profile of Ambassa Subdivision offers a deeper understanding of how people are settled across its rural and urban parts. The following sections provide key insights into total population, household distribution, literacy, and age demographics — data that plays a vital role in planning development work and allocating public resources effectively.

Here’s a simplified summary based on Census 2011 stats:

  • Total population is approximately 54,618 people. Includes nearly 28,040 males and 26,578 females. Rural population is about 54,618 people.
  • There are around 8,561 children aged 0 to 6 years. This includes approximately 4,298 boys and 4,263 girls.
  • Literate population is about 40,040 people. Non-literate population is around 14,578 people.
  • There are nearly 11,902 households.

Here’s a simplified summary based on Census 2011 stats:

  • Scheduled Caste (SC) population in Ambassa Subdivision is approximately 2,897 people, including 1,478 males and 1,419 females. Around 2,897 people live in rural parts.
  • Scheduled Tribe (ST) population in Ambassa Subdivision is about 39,609 people, including 19,868 males and 19,741 females. Around 39,609 live in villages or rural parts.
  • In terms of density, overall population density is around 102 people per square kilometre, rural areas have about 102 people per sq. km.
